By default, your f-keys are preassigned to certain functions like volume control, brightness control, etc. To switch to the regular use of f-keys, hold down the "fn" key on your keyboard and then press the f-key that you wish to use. However, there are certain f-keys that are assigned STILL (f9-f11). To remove these assignments so you can use these keys on RuneScape, go to System Preferences > Keyboard > Keyboard Shortcuts and then uncheck the assignments.

 

Once you make these changes, I believe it should be exactly the same as using mousekeys on Windows.

 

If you want to make it so that you do not have to hold down the "fn" key to use the f-key mousekeys, go to System Preferences > Keyboard and then check "Use all F1, F1, etc. keys as standard function keys." Then you will not have to hold down "fn" to use the mousekeys on RuneScape, but instead you will have to hold down "fn" to make changes to volume, brightness and other options that are set by default as the f-keys.

I use Steermouse to assign functions to different buttons for each application. For instance, in Safari my third button uses the command "⌘[" which goes back one page, but in Firefox I have it assigned to a function key which, in Runescape, switches to my inventory. Fifteen day trial, however.

 

You could use Intellipoint, which controls Microsoft mice or the Logitech Control Center. Neither are as functional as Steermouse, but they are also free.
